In-Person vs Online Lessons

In-person lessons are the gold requirement. The best piano lessons are hands-on, and students are encouraged to make a personal commitment. However, if you are interested in taking lessons online, there are numerous things to consider.

Many online music classes are expensive. If you want an excellent standard grounding in music terms and playing method, online lessons are a practical option. Besides, they can be convenient if you don’t have time to commute to your teacher’s house.

Online courses also offer you the capability to avoid lessons. This can be useful if you are an excited learner who wants to get to the next level quick. But it’s crucial to recognize that you ought to stay up to date with your research.

In-person lessons also have the advantage of being more customized. You can ask concerns, and you can develop a close relationship with your instructor. That implies you can gain from mistakes, and they can remedy technical problems in your playing.

Taking piano lessons personally is more expensive than taking them online. It can also interfere with your schedule, if your child remains in school. Unless you have a great deal of flexibility, it can be difficult to arrange a lesson on the weekends.

Among the most crucial factors for taking in-person lessons is to see a live presentation of your playing. For instance, you can see how your fingers work, and what type of posture you ought to embrace. Getting this type of feedback is the very best method to progress as a pianist.
